Alpina Fabric and Wood Figurine

This item is a decorative figurine, likely intended for display, featuring a stylized figure constructed from a combination of fabric, wood, and possibly other materials. The main body appears to be a flat, rectangular piece of light-toned wood, serving as the base and lower portion of the figure's 'body'. Attached to this wooden base is a soft, stuffed head made of a cream-colored, ribbed fabric, possibly cotton or a synthetic blend, with two small black dots representing eyes. Wispy, light-colored hair, likely made of yarn or fine fiber, frames the head. The figure wears a dark green fabric hood or cloak over its head and shoulders, covering the back of the head. A vibrant red fabric costume or dress extends from the neck area down to just above the wooden base. Attached to the red dress are various embellishments: a small, light-colored wooden bead on the right side, and on the left, a light-colored antique-style ribbon tied around a small bundle, possibly made of dried straw or similar material, with a small tag attached that is illegible but appears to have text or a design. Another, wider gold-colored ribbon is tied and draped over the red dress, extending downwards. Two spherical, light-colored wooden or fabric balls are affixed to the lower part of the wooden base, resembling feet or legs. The word 'Alpina' is handwritten or painted in black script on the wooden base, indicating a potential brand or name. The overall condition shows some minor wear consistent with display, such as slight discoloration on the ribbon and potential dust accumulation on the fabric elements. The craftsmanship suggests a folk art or rustic decorative style, likely produced in the late 20th or early 21st century. The retail tag visible in the image, priced at $5.99, suggests it was acquired from a resale or discount store.
